Real World Switchgrass is a seed product used for bedding cover. Terry noted the seed would not be available for purchase until about late December, since it must be harvested first. Don planned to burn off underperforming native grass plots, then spray and replant with it alongside Miscanthus for bedding cover. Listeners asked about its use in wet or flood-prone ground, planting timing versus bedding-in-a-bag, screening options, a shorter walkable blend, differences from Bedding in a Bag, and why Don recommends straight switchgrass over a blend, plus how to get more bedding use from existing patches.
